Job Description Mechanical Design Engineer Job Type: Full-time | Permanent An exciting opportunity has arisen for a Mechanical Design Engineer to join a growing building services engineering team based in Newark. We are seeking candidates at all levels, from trainees and graduates to experienced design engineers. This role offers a fantastic chance to develop your career in a technically diverse environment, working on both design and project delivery across a variety of mechanical building services. Competitive salary of Β£28,000 - Β£35,000 DOE. Full-time, permanent position with long-term career prospects. Exposure to a variety of building services projects. Comprehensive technical training and career development opportunities. Hands-on experience in both design and project delivery. The chance to work alongside experienced and supportive engineering professionals. Designing and developing mechanical building services systems such as heating, ventilation, cooling, and domestic services. Collaborating with clients, contractors, and suppliers to deliver tailored solutions. Conducting technical assessments and simulations to ensure optimal system performance. Supporting project delivery teams and overseeing the commissioning process. As a Mechanical Design Engineer, you will play a key role in delivering innovative and efficient building services solutions. Developing 2D and 3D CAD layouts and visuals. Supporting full mechanical building services design requirements. Conducting building environmental modelling using industry-standard software. Undertaking dynamic thermal simulations and summertime overheating assessments. Reviewing low-carbon design solutions and performance specifications. Assisting in the development of technical design documentation. Collaborating with project installation teams, suppliers, and specialist subcontractors. Supporting commissioning activities and creating commissioning plans. Reviewing and checking designs produced by colleagues, consultants, and contractors. Providing technical support to construction teams to ensure compliance with design and legislative requirements. HNC, HND, or Degree in Mechanical Engineering, Building Services Engineering, or a related discipline. Previous experience in building services design within a consultancy or contracting environment. A sound understanding of mechanical building services. Proficiency in relevant CAD/design software. Trainee/Graduate candidates with a strong academic background and a genuine interest in building services engineering are also encouraged to apply.
